At the European Weightlifting Championships in Batumi, Bulgarian Bozhidar Andreev became the first European weightlifting champion in the newly established category of 73 kg. The 22-year-old weightlifter won the gold medal with a European record for men up to 23 years of age of 153 kg in the snatch, and a European record for men in the clean and jerk of 192 kg. The last time Bulgaria won the European title in weightlifting was in 2014 in Tel Aviv when Georgi Markov triumphed in the category of 85 kg.
